Transaction f373439719ef8c1389ce4924cd43bdade103685ab6429cd9cb0e2a818c61e067
1 Input
1 Outputs
- f373439719ef8c1389ce4924cd43bdade103685ab6429cd9cb0e2a818c61e067:0
value 16084
address 1ABxQXY3UMLRcuFVf33mXqryQFxuwV8LJJ